Antique tractor show set for Blackville, S.C.

The public is invited to attend the 8th Annual Edisto Antique Tractor, Engine, and Car Show from 10 a.m. to 3 p.m. on Saturday, March 17, 2007, at the Agriculture Heritage Center in Blackville, S.C.

The Center is located at the Clemson Edisto Research and Education Center, Hwy. 78, three miles west of Blackville.

The day-long extravaganza will include antique tractor, hit and miss engine, and special interest car shows throughout the day. The fully-operational Heritage Corridor’s Region 3 Discover center will be open as well as the Agricultural Heritage Center’s Museum.
